Votes:0 Rediff Homepages FOOTBALL FEVER Olympic Football Appropriately, the world's most popular sport will be the first sport played in the Sydney 2000 Olympic Games, starting even before the Opening Ceremony. Football (or "soccer" as it is known in some parts of the world) begins early and will be the only sport played outside Sydney, with matches scheduled for Adelaide, Brisbane, Canberra and Melbourne as well as the Host City. With 1.6 million tickets for sale, it is also expected to attract more spectators than any other. While the modern game of football started with the foundation of the Football Association of England in 1863, its roots extend to opposite ends of the earth.
